VOCABULARY NOTEBOOK:
Es importante que tenga un cuaderno dedicado exclusivamente a
vocabulario nuevo. Este ser como su diccionario personalizado. Se
recomienda que haga las divisiones del mismo segn el tema.
Por ejemplo, en la primera hoja tiene vocabulario de preguntas
bsicas vistas en clase, en otra hoja vocabulario de instrucciones, en
la siguiente, vocabulario de saludos y despedidas, otra de
profesiones, etc.
Esto lo ayudar a organizar su vocabulario y siempre tener donde recurrir cuando se le
olvide una palabra.
